Output 29eda56a5347c7e17d20806025cbea5ae8e9e675e06089214fd83fe1fc4844cf:3

value
133389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bf69745b188425299a70a99cec7ca2bf42aaca1 OP_EQUAL
address
3QfGw8UsDurBLXN3ihJFkt4z1vaqiiTTik
transaction
29eda56a5347c7e17d20806025cbea5ae8e9e675e06089214fd83fe1fc4844cf
spent
true